Culoz is a charming town located in the Ain department of the Auvergne-Rhône-Alpes region in eastern France. If you are planning a visit to this picturesque destination, here are some ways to reach Culoz:
The nearest major international airport to Culoz is Lyon-Saint Exupéry Airport, which is approximately 65 kilometers away. From the airport, you can easily rent a car or take a taxi to reach Culoz in about an hour.
Culoz has its own train station, making it easily accessible by rail. You can take a train from major cities like Lyon, Geneva, or Paris to reach Culoz. The train journey offers breathtaking views of the French countryside, adding to the overall experience of your trip.
If you prefer driving, Culoz is conveniently located near major highways. From Lyon, you can take the A42 and A40 highways, which will lead you directly to Culoz. The drive takes approximately one hour, depending on traffic conditions.
There are also bus services available that connect Culoz with nearby towns and cities. You can check the local bus schedules and routes to plan your journey accordingly.
Culoz is a cyclist-friendly town, and if you enjoy biking, you can explore the beautiful surrounding areas by bicycle. There are dedicated cycling paths and routes that lead to Culoz, allowing you to enjoy the scenic views at your own pace.

Culoz is a small commune located in the Ain department of the Auvergne-Rhône-Alpes region in southeastern France. Situated on the banks of the Rhône River, it is surrounded by picturesque landscapes and offers a charming and tranquil atmosphere. With a population of around 2,000 people, Culoz is a tight-knit community that prides itself on its rich history and natural beauty.
One of the main attractions in Culoz is the stunning Lac du Bourget, the largest natural lake in France. With its crystal-clear waters and breathtaking mountain views, the lake is a popular spot for swimming, boating, and fishing. Visitors can also explore the surrounding nature reserves and hiking trails, which offer a chance to discover the region's diverse flora and fauna.
Culoz is also known for its historical heritage, particularly its medieval architecture. The town is home to several well-preserved buildings, including the Church of Saint-Roch, which dates back to the 15th century. Its elegant Gothic style and intricate stone carvings make it a must-visit for history enthusiasts.
